@Repository(value="Note") public class NoteEditionRepositoryImpl extends AbstractDocumentEditionRepositoryImpl<NoteEditionForm>
AbstractDocumentEditionRepositoryImpl,
NoteEditionFormDESCRIPTION_PROPERTY, TITLE_PROPERTY| Constructor and Description |
|---|
NoteEditionRepositoryImpl()
Constructor.
|
| Modifier and Type | Method and Description |
|---|---|
protected void |
customizeForm(org.osivia.portal.api.context.PortalControllerContext portalControllerContext,
org.nuxeo.ecm.automation.client.model.Document document,
NoteEditionForm form)
Customize document edition form.
|
protected void |
customizeProperties(org.osivia.portal.api.context.PortalControllerContext portalControllerContext,
NoteEditionForm form,
org.nuxeo.ecm.automation.client.model.PropertyMap properties,
Map<String,org.nuxeo.ecm.automation.client.model.Blob> binaries)
Customize document properties.
|
NoteEditionForm |
getForm(org.osivia.portal.api.context.PortalControllerContext portalControllerContext,
DocumentEditionWindowProperties windowProperties)
Get document edition form.
|
String |
getViewPath(org.osivia.portal.api.context.PortalControllerContext portalControllerContext)
Get view path.
|
create, getDocumentContext, getForm, restore, save, update, upload, validatepublic NoteEditionForm getForm(org.osivia.portal.api.context.PortalControllerContext portalControllerContext, DocumentEditionWindowProperties windowProperties) throws javax.portlet.PortletException, IOException
DocumentEditionRepositoryportalControllerContext - portal controller contextwindowProperties - window propertiesjavax.portlet.PortletExceptionIOExceptionprotected void customizeForm(org.osivia.portal.api.context.PortalControllerContext portalControllerContext,
org.nuxeo.ecm.automation.client.model.Document document,
NoteEditionForm form)
AbstractDocumentEditionRepositoryImplcustomizeForm in class AbstractDocumentEditionRepositoryImpl<NoteEditionForm>portalControllerContext - portal controller contextdocument - current documentform - document edition formpublic String getViewPath(org.osivia.portal.api.context.PortalControllerContext portalControllerContext)
DocumentEditionRepositoryportalControllerContext - portal controller contextprotected void customizeProperties(org.osivia.portal.api.context.PortalControllerContext portalControllerContext,
NoteEditionForm form,
org.nuxeo.ecm.automation.client.model.PropertyMap properties,
Map<String,org.nuxeo.ecm.automation.client.model.Blob> binaries)
AbstractDocumentEditionRepositoryImplcustomizeProperties in class AbstractDocumentEditionRepositoryImpl<NoteEditionForm>portalControllerContext - portal controller contextform - document edition formproperties - document propertiesbinaries - document updated binariesCopyright © 2021 OSIVIA. All rights reserved.